The Vorona (Russian: Ворона) is a river in the Penza, Tambov, and Voronezh oblasts in Russia.
[2] The average discharge at the mouth is 41.5 cubic metres per second (1,470 cu ft/s).
The river is frozen over from the beginning of December to the first half of April.
[1] The towns of Kirsanov, Uvarovo, and Borisoglebsk are along the Vorona.
